The California State University system has filed a lawsuit against the Trump administration following a demand that San Jose State University apologize to female athletes for permitting a transgender volleyball player to compete. The lawsuit marks a rare legal action by a university system against the federal government. It stems from disputes over transgender participation in women’s sports.
